Closed Bug 1110978 Opened 11 years ago Closed 7 years ago

Add permission model to esFrontLine, using Persona [3 of 3]

Categories

(Testing :: General, defect)

x86_64
Windows 8.1
defect
Not set
normal

Tracking

(Not tracked)

RESOLVED INVALID

People

(Reporter: ekyle, Unassigned)

References

(Blocks 1 open bug)

Details

esFrontLine is a dumb-but-effective firewall to protect ElasticSearch clusters from potentially destructive data updates. Mozilla is lucky that much of their data is wholly public, so the security model is simple: Everything is public, or everything is private. It is important that a more sophisticated security model be developed so active data stores, like BMO/ES, are useful to a larger audience. This bug covers only the first iteration of the security model: Whitelisting and blacklisting the tables and columns (cubes and dimensions) that can be inspected, along with limiting the available rows (slices).
Blocks: 959670
No longer blocks: 1110968
old tech
Status: NEW → RESOLVED
Closed: 7 years ago
Resolution: --- → INVALID
You need to log in before you can comment on or make changes to this bug.